ICC Women’s T20 World Cup Africa qualifier to begin in Namibia
WINDHOEK: The ICC Women’s T20 World Cup Africa Qualifier is set to commence in Namibia on August 31, with eight teams competing for two spots in the Global Qualifier stage. Gold prices fall Rs1,500 per tola
KARACHI: Gold prices in Pakistan declined on Friday, in line with a retreat in the international market. PAC sub-committee directs recovery of Rs20m from Honda Atlas
ISLAMABAD: The Public Accounts Committee’s (PAC) sub-committee on Tuesday ordered the recovery of nearly Rs20 million from Honda Atlas, after audit officials flagged non-payment of transportation charges. Bangladesh Army’s Quartermaster General meets CJCSC
RAWALPINDI: Lieutenant General Md Faizur Rahman, Quartermaster General of the Bangladesh Army, called on Chairman Joint Chiefs of Staff Committee (CJCSC) General Sahir Shamshad Mirza at the Joint Staff Headquarters on Friday. Millionaires flock to Dubai for enjoying luxury, escaping taxes
DUBAI: The United Arab Emirates, and particularly Dubai, is witnessing an unprecedented influx of wealthy individuals as its tax-free system and luxury lifestyle continue to lure the rich from around the world, according to new data. Another son of Aleema Khan taken into custody, says lawyer
ISLAMABAD: Another son of PTI founder Imran Khan’s sister, Aleema Khan, was taken into custody on Saturday, her lawyer claimed.
